"All the Way My Savior Leads Me" is a Christian hymn with lyrics penned in 1875 by Fanny J. Crosby to a song composed by the Baptist minister Dr. Robert Lowry. In summary, this hymn says that our savior, Jesus, provides us with guidance and strength all the way through life. The Story Behind All the Way My Savior Leads Me

In Crosby's autobiography, she wrote that this was her first hymn created to be paired with music by Lowry. The hymn was originally distributed in Brightest and Best: a choice collection of new songs, duets, choruses, invocation and benediction hymns for the Sunday school and meetings of prayer and praise in 1875 by the New York publisher Biglow & Main. The syllabic meter is 8.7.8.7.D.

A commonly told story about this hymn recounts that it came to Fanny as a consequence of a prayer. Through financial struggles, she urgently needed some money and as her frequent practice, Fanny started to pray. A few moments following, a gentleman donated her five dollars, the precise amount she needed. Later remembering the event, she said, "I have no way of accounting for this except to believe that God put it into the heart of this good man to bring the money." The poem she wrote afterward became "All The Way My Savior Leads Me".
